Core Responsibilities:
• Partner with hiring managers and human resources in order to develop recruiting strategies for short and long term hiring goals.
• Responsible for sourcing and screening qualified candidates leveraging selected job boards, referrals, search engines, agency relationships, networking and direct sourcing.
• Participate in selected career fairs, outplacement activities and targeted industry events.
• Develop success profiles and candidate evaluation criteria to assist in the selection process.
• Coordinate the candidate seamlessly through the interview process, provide feedback, check references, develop and close all offers.
• Update and maintain the applicant tracking system and provide regular updates to hiring managers on recruiting status.
• Build a recruitment pipeline that can be utilized to fulfill current and future needs.
• Participate in special projects as needed.
Education and Experience Required:
A bachelor’s degree plus 7 – 10 years of recruiting experience directly related to the Consulting, Financial or Insurance industries. Experience in both a corporate and agency environment is highly desirable. The ideal candidate will be a proactive self starter with a proven track record of successfully meeting designated hiring plans with sharp attention to detail and process.
